Enda Markey's professional
stage career has spanned over 14 years: while still at school he was
chosen to appear in "A Child's Christmas" in Wales at the Abbey Theatre
in Dublin. He trained on a scholarship to study at the renowned Laine
Theatre Arts, where he studied on the Musical Theatre Course for three
years. Leading roles in appearances in musical productions such as
"Joseph," "Jesus Christ Superstar," "Follies" and "A Slice of Saturday
Night" followed Enda's time at college.
In 1996 Enda became the
youngest person ever to star in a production of "Side By Side By Sondheim,"
headlining alongside Rebecca Storm and Brendan O'Carroll. More recently,
he enjoyed sell-out performances of his one-man show, "Another Place
and Time" in Melbourne and London. The concerts coincided with the
international release of Enda's debut solo album of the same name.
